Bonus Packs & Wagering Realities

Ever been attracted by a flashy bonus deal, only to get hit hard by terms that soak up your bankroll? That’s exactly what Wildcard City Casino’s welcome offers serve up. Their main hook is a bonus of up to $2,000 plus 75 free spins across your first two deposits – sounds like the jackpots are practically waving at you, right? But hang on, it’s crucial to look past the shine.

The extras are pretty specific. Most of the free spins and bonuses apply only on “selected pokies,” mainly Megaways and Quickspin titles. So if you stray outside those, you might as well be spinning blind with no bonus backing. Their VIP Joka Room, an underground high-roller lounge, does throw in perks like no bet limits, weekly cashback, and priority cashouts—definitely a carrot for whales willing to feed that grind.

Now, here’s where the real kicker drops: the wagering requirement. Wildcard City slaps on a hefty 50x turnover on bonus amounts. That means bonus cash needs to be wagered 50 times before you can even think about withdrawing your winnings. This kind of multiplier isn’t just high — it can be borderline punishing.

What does that mean in practice? You could snag a sweet $100 bonus, but to turn it into withdrawable cash, you’ll need to wager $5,000 through the site’s pokies. The spin count piles up quickly, and the drain on your bankroll can feel relentless, sapping not your patience but your potential to lock in real wins. This often catches casual punters off guard, turning what seemed like a gift into a never-ending grind.

Compared to other Aussie online casinos, Wildcard City’s 50x wagering is on the steep side. Many local operators sit in the range of 20x to 40x, which, while still demanding, give players a fighting shot at clearing bonuses without bleeding their stash. Some even toss in smaller wagering on free spins or certain pokies, making the climb easier.

In short: Wildcard City’s bonuses look juicy, but you’re signing up for a bonus marathon, not a sprint. High wagering translates to high stakes and possibly high pain if your bankroll isn’t bulletproof. Players hunting for quick cashouts or chill spins might prefer more forgiving bonus environments.

Banking & Payment Oddities: Crypto & Neosurf Promises

Wildcard City throws in cryptocurrency options and mentions Neosurf to keep things modern and Aussie-friendly — but watch out for the curveballs here. Crypto availability is a mix of legit and suspect. They officially offer Coindirect crypto deposits and withdrawals, which means Bitcoin fans can bypass some traditional banking headaches, scoring faster withdrawal turnaround times compared to cards or bank transfers. That’s a cheeky move for those wanting smoother play.

Then there’s Neosurf. It’s floated as a deposit option, but in reality, Neosurf isn’t actually available for Aussie players on this site. This is a glaring red flag—a bait and switch that’s annoyed some punters expecting easy prepaid vouchers should they prefer that route. Watch for these fake promises; they hint at sloppy localisation and possible white-label corners cut behind the scenes.

Other banking quirks pile on the confusion. Withdrawals can take 3-5 business days via Visa/Mastercard, which feels slow compared to competitors. Plus, there’s a 24-72 hour reversal window, a gambler’s nightmare scenario where transactions can suddenly be rolled back after withdrawal requests. It’s like cash-out roulette with your money on the line.

All this banking drama says a lot about Wildcard City’s reliability. The crypto angle adds some trust points, but the fake Neosurf and sluggish withdrawal timings throw shade. If fast, hassle-free banking is your jam, Wildcard City’s mixed bag means caution is the call.
